Real-Time Robot Joint Variable Extraction from a Laser Scanner

This paper describes a customized iterative closest point (ICP) algorithm for robot excavator bucket pose estimation and joint angle evaluation using a laser scanner. The proposed ICP variant handles noise, occlusion and partial- overlapping. The method has been tested on a Takeuchi mini-excavator and proved to be reliable with minimal workspace error. The angle estimations were found to be accurate. A comparison has been provided between the angle estimation results and the measurements from joint angle sensors.
